Richmond is found inside of a geographic area that includes clay soils. This is unlucky for the reason that clay soils soak up water and expand in volume all through damp weather and shrink in volume throughout dry weather. This seasonal means of enlargement and contraction repeats by itself each year and places great stresses on concrete slab foundations.

Notice that different foundation cracks have to have unique techniques and materials for long-Long lasting effects. As an example, hairline cracks usually benefit from epoxy or polyurethane injection methods because of their ability to penetrate deeply into narrow gaps and produce a strong bond throughout a number of levels of concrete.

In some cases, soil have to be brought in to create a stage area for that foundation or to replace unsuitable soil. When fill soil is necessary, it should be appropriately compacted to act like undisturbed soil, an important step for stopping long run settlement problems. This procedure ought to be supervised by a geotechnical engineer to be certain it’s carried out the right way.

New homes are sometimes designed on ground That won't have been sufficiently compacted prior to their foundations were being made.

Piering entails using strategically placed mechanical jacks to lift the settled beam to quality. The beam need to be raised cautiously in order to avoid more or unnecessary damage. As soon as raised, the beam is held to elevation by a specifically built distribute footing and pier.
